Q. How does h(x)=2xh(x) = 2^x change over the interval from x=1x = 1 to x=2x = 2?\newlineChoices:\newline(A) h(x)h(x) decreases by 2%2\%\newline(B) h(x)h(x) increases by 22\newline(C) h(x)h(x) increases by 100%100\%\newline(D) h(x)h(x) increases by 2%2\%
  1. Calculate h(x)h(x): Calculate h(x)h(x) when x=1x = 1.\newlineh(1)=21=2h(1) = 2^1 = 2
  2. Calculate h(x)h(x): Calculate h(x)h(x) when x=2x = 2.\newlineh(2)=22=4h(2) = 2^2 = 4
  3. Find change in h(x)h(x): Find the change in h(x)h(x) from x=1x = 1 to x=2x = 2.\newlineChange = h(2)h(1)=42=2h(2) - h(1) = 4 - 2 = 2
  4. Determine percentage increase: Determine the percentage increase from h(1)h(1) to h(2)h(2).\newlinePercentage increase = (Change/h(1))×100%=(22)×100%=100%(\text{Change} / h(1)) \times 100\% = (\frac{2}{2}) \times 100\% = 100\%
